#f6d4c6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f6d4c6 is composed of 96.5% red, 83.1% green and 77.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.8% magenta, 19.5%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 17.5 degrees, a saturation of 72.7% and a lightness of 87.1%. #f6d4c6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#eda98d.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

● #f6d4c6 color description : Light grayish orange.
#f6d4c6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f6d4c6 has RGB values of R:246, G:212, B:198 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.14, Y:0.2,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16176326.
